Preparation
- Gather all your ingredients and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a large mixing bowl, melt the butter in the microwave or on the stovetop for about 30 seconds to 1 minute.
- Add the brown sugar and vanilla extract to the melted butter, stirring well until combined.
- Gently fold in the Rice Krispie cereal until evenly coated with the butter mixture.
- Stir in the chocolate chips and mini marshmallows until evenly distributed.
- Scoop out portions of the mixture and shape them into cookie forms on the prepared baking sheet.
- Refrigerate the cookies for about 20 minutes to firm up.
- Once cooled, your Chocolate Chip Rice Krispie Cookies are ready to be enjoyed!
Notes
To keep cookies fresh, store in an airtight container at room temperature for up to a week or freeze for a month. Reheat in the microwave for a few seconds.
